Title: Virgin Mary and Child Jesus Artist: Francisco Ribera Gómez (1907-1990) Technique: Oil on canvas Dimensions: 31.9 x 25.6 inches (unframed) Date of creation: 1942 Style: Classical Academicism with Renaissance influences Description of the Artwork The painting depicts the Virgin Mary holding the Child Jesus in a tender and intimate moment. Warm colors, primarily reds, greens, and soft flesh tones, enhance the devotional nature of the scene. The use of golden halos, symbolizing sanctity, along with serene and realistic expressions, directly connects with the Renaissance pictorial tradition. The style belongs to classical academicism, characterized by a balanced composition, meticulous drawing, and a masterful use of chiaroscuro to give volume and depth to the figures. The detailed rendering of the flesh tones and draperies amplifies the spirituality and solemnity of the piece, evoking the works of great masters such as Raphael and Murillo. Artist's Biography Francisco Ribera Gómez (1907-1990) was a prominent 20th-century Spanish painter known for his depictions of religious scenes, female portraits, and costumbrist works. Trained at the Royal Academy of Fine Arts of San Fernando, Ribera Gómez received numerous accolades and was regarded as one of the great exponents of Spanish academicism. His work combines a rigorous technical foundation with luminous sensitivity and an idealized sense of beauty. Influences and Comparisons Francisco Ribera Gómez's work can be compared to other academic and religious artists who share a similar aesthetic: Bartolomé Esteban Murillo: In the emotional and approachable treatment of religious themes. William-Adolphe Bouguereau: For the idealization of human figures and technical mastery. Raphael (Raffaello Sanzio): For harmonious composition and the depiction of the Virgin Mary. These recently re-united paintings are the most ambitious surviving baroque ceiling sketches made in Britain in the early eighteenth century. From the Restoration until the rise of Palladianism in the 1720s decorative history painting formed the preeminent artistic discipline in Britain. It was a field dominated by Continental artists including the Italian Antonio Verrio and the Frenchmen Louis Laguerre and Louis Chéron...

Signed lower left Elizabeth Higgins (Canadian, b. 1960) Elizabeth Higgins describes herself as an abstract figurative and landscape painter. Everything around her serves as a potential subject, an inspiration to begin a painting. Fidelity to the landscape, the figure, or the still life is relative, as she isn’t interested in literal depictions; instead, it’s the abstract relationships of these shapes and colors, the abstract pictorial design that drives her work. Higgins’ paintings are rooted in the tradition stemming from Courbet, Derain, Bonnard, Matisse, Morandi, German Expressionism, and the Canadian Group of Seven (also known as the Algonquin School of landscape painters, 1920–1933). She is influenced by the work of her artist-teachers Paul Resika—himself a student of Hans Hofmann—and Robert De Niro, Sr. (1922-1993), as well as the paintings of contemporary artist Peter Doig. Her artistic evolution stretches across this continuum. It is the “in-between”, the hovering between representation and abstraction, that interests her, not the labeling effect of details; instead, she aims directly at the spirit of the painting—of making something come to life. John Goodrich wrote in her catalog essay, “Elizabeth Higgins’ direct brushwork and simplified forms suggest an energy, but crucially, reveal a painter who knows the power of color…” Elizabeth Higgins was born in Toronto, Canada, in 1960.
